I have coached a lot of auditions recently, some on Zoom and some in the room. I have needed to use quick, simple, effective tricks and tips around text to get results — and so in this Substack I will discuss a few of these tools. I hope you find them useful!

REVERSE THE FLOW

Don’t tell, ask

Be curious, not instructive

Reflect, don’t direct

Reverse the Flow is my most useful piece of advice ever. I just used this advice on a Hollywood film set with a very famous actor. Quick, quiet, clear and easily actionable, it is simply a reminder to make it about the other person. Activate your curiosity, your diagnostic quality, your desire to discover — not your instructions or your accusations or your anxieties or preoccupations about yourself.
